1 write to _reporter
dotnet.Tests (1)
CommandTests\Workload\Search\GivenDotnetWorkloadSearch.cs (1)
33
_reporter
= new BufferedReporter();
29 references to _reporter
dotnet.Tests (29)
CommandTests\Workload\Search\GivenDotnetWorkloadSearch.cs (29)
44
_reporter
.Clear();
48
var command = () => new WorkloadSearchVersionsCommand(parseResult,
_reporter
, workloadResolverFactory);
55
_reporter
.Clear();
59
var command = new WorkloadSearchCommand(parseResult,
_reporter
, workloadResolverFactory);
62
_reporter
.Lines.Count.Should().Be(4, because: "Output should have header and no values.");
106
var command = new WorkloadSearchVersionsCommand(parseResult,
_reporter
, installer: installer, nugetPackageDownloader: nugetPackageDownloader, resolver: resolver, sdkVersion: new ReleaseVersion(9, 0, 100));
107
_reporter
.Clear();
109
_reporter
.Lines.Count.Should().Be(1);
110
_reporter
.Lines.Single().Should().Be("9.0.101");
116
_reporter
.Clear();
120
var command = new WorkloadSearchCommand(parseResult,
_reporter
, workloadResolverFactory);
123
var output = string.Join(" ",
_reporter
.Lines);
137
_reporter
.Clear();
141
var command = new WorkloadSearchCommand(parseResult,
_reporter
, workloadResolverFactory);
144
var output = string.Join(" ",
_reporter
.Lines);
158
_reporter
.Clear();
162
var command = new WorkloadSearchCommand(parseResult,
_reporter
, workloadResolverFactory);
165
var output = string.Join(" ",
_reporter
.Lines);
180
_reporter
.Clear();
184
var command = new WorkloadSearchCommand(parseResult,
_reporter
, workloadResolverFactory);
187
_reporter
.Lines[3].Should().Contain("fake-workload-1");
188
_reporter
.Lines[4].Should().Contain("fake-workload-2");
189
_reporter
.Lines[5].Should().Contain("mock-workload-1");
190
_reporter
.Lines[6].Should().Contain("mock-workload-2");
191
_reporter
.Lines[7].Should().Contain("mock-workload-3");
197
_reporter
.Clear();
201
var command = new WorkloadSearchCommand(parseResult,
_reporter
, workloadResolverFactory);
204
_reporter
.Lines.Count.Should().Be(5);
205
_reporter
.Lines[3].Should().Contain("fake-workload-2");